Crystal River has long been a safe haven for the Florida manatee, but when an invasive algae wiped out the eelgrass that manatees need for food, the community rallied to restore the river and save the animals that call it home. 🎥: bluelifewild // The ocean's largest herbivore, the manatee, feeds on 60 species of submerged, shoreline, and floating plants. Their diet is a big reason why manatees are such a good indicator of the overall health of their marine ecosystem. Often referred to as "Sentinel species," manatees can indicate a severe environmental change before humans or other species are affected.
